Page 2: Digitalisation Project Considerations

Reasons

• For Digital Libraries: full, open access materials online within organised, described collections

• For Preservation: physical library services online, may include Digital Libraries as a service.

• For New Creative Projects: exhibits, websites…

• For Commercial Uses

Page 3: Digitalisation Project Considerations

• Defining Infrastructure: tools for digitalisation, digital library online space

• Defining Projects: selecting manageable & contextualized projects

• Digitizing Materials: Copyright, creating metadata, digitizing, loading online, and organizing

• Building Context: Exhibits, themes, and more

• Collaboration: Building additional context and scope for development & promotion

• Planning: For continued growth and more connections

• Promotion: Promoting each collection and each project and explaining how they develop the Library as each phase is finished

• Assessment/Feedback

Page 10: Digitalisation Project Considerations

Project scale and initial material type will determine many choices.

• Equipment– Photos: flatbed scanners, relatively

smaller server space– Maps and newspapers: larger

scanners, need zoom technology and more server space

– Books: specialized scanners, specialized presentation technology

• Processing:– Copyright research, level of metadata

creation, file types, organizing, usability, findability
